    Community shelters play a vital role in supporting families. They often have specific needs for baby items, such as clothing, diapers, and toys. Here are some notable organizations:

    Organization NameLocationItems Accepted
    Nashville Rescue MissionNashvilleClothing, diapers, toys
    Room in the InnNashvilleCribs, baby clothes, formula
    United Way of Greater NashvilleNashvilleBaby gear, clothing, supplies

    Baby Item Donation Preparation Steps

    Preparing to donate baby items involves several important steps to ensure that your contributions are both meaningful and useful to those in need. From sorting through items to cleaning and packaging them properly, each step helps maximize the impact of your generosity. This guide outlines the key preparation steps to take before donating baby items in Tennessee.

    Before donating, ensure your baby items are clean and in good condition. Follow these steps:

    • Wash clothing and blankets thoroughly.

    • Check for safety recalls on toys and equipment.

    • Disassemble larger items if necessary for easier transport.
